Galaxy Alpha is a little bit better than Xiaomi Mi Note 3, with a overall score of 76.3 against 75.3. Galaxy Alpha's design is way lighter and thinner than the Xiaomi Mi Note 3. Both of these devices use Android OS (Operating System), but the Galaxy Alpha has an older 4.4.4 version and Xiaomi Mi Note 3 has Android 8.1 Oreo version.
The Galaxy Alpha counts with a bit faster processor than Xiaomi Mi Note 3, because although it has 4 lesser cpu cores and a lower amount of RAM memory, it also counts with a graphics processor. Xiaomi Mi Note 3 features a little more vivid screen than Galaxy Alpha, because it has a much higher resolution of 1080 x 1920 pixels, a greater pixel number in each inch of display and a larger display.
Xiaomi Mi Note 3 counts with a lot bigger memory for applications and games than Samsung Galaxy Alpha, because it has 128 GB internal storage. The Xiaomi Mi Note 3 counts with a slightly better camera than Samsung Galaxy Alpha, and although they both have the same 3840x2160 video definition, the same video frame rate and a camera in the back with a 12 MP, the Xiaomi Mi Note 3 also has a bigger camera aperture to take better low light captures and video.
The Xiaomi Mi Note 3 features a much better battery duration than Samsung Galaxy Alpha, because it has 3500mAh of battery capacity.
Even being the best phone in our current comparison, Galaxy Alpha is also by far the cheapest.
